GEORGE ALLAN OMAND
Born: Oct 11, 1934
Date of Passing: Oct 07, 2015
Send Flowers to the Family Offer Condolences or MemoryGEORGE ALLAN OMAND October 11, 1934 - October 7, 2015 With great sorrow we announce the sudden passing of our Dad, Papa, brother and uncle. Our dad was predeceased by the love of his life, married for 60 years, our mom Dell, who passed away June 21, 2014. He is mourned by son Jack (Debbie); daughters Marj (Brian), Charlene (Jim), Susan (John), Pattie and Bonnie (Greg). He was a brother to Mary, Gordon and Frank. Papa has 12 grandchildren, 10 great-grandchildren and one great-great-grandchild, and many nieces and nephews. Dad was the first paper boy in Churchill, MB. He was also a 60 year member of the UA Local 254. He was very proud of that. In September our dad celebrated 42 years of sobriety. He was a grumpy bear but he loved and was loved by so many. Cremation has taken place and there will be no service. Love ya forever.
As published in Winnipeg Free Press on Oct 10, 2015
